Chicken Shish Kebab Plate Ingredients and Skewer Tools

This dish starts with 1.5 pounds of boneless chicken thighs. I prefer thighs because they stay juicy and forgiving on the heat, a truth I learned cooking for my grandsons. Pair them with a large red bell pepper, a large zucchini, and a large red onion for a rainbow of veggies.

The marinade is simple and pure. You’ll need 3 tablespoons of olive oil, 2 teaspoons of lemon juice, and 1 tablespoon of a Mediterranean spice blend. The skewer tools are straightforward: a grill or grill pan, wooden skewers, a large bowl, and a cutting board. A sturdy cutting board is essential for prepping the veggies just right.

Grill Time and Temperature for Perfect Chicken Shish Kebabs

The total time for this meal is just 35 minutes, with 20 minutes of prep and 15 minutes of cooking. Soaking the wooden skewers in water for the full 20 minutes is non-negotiable. It prevents them from burning and makes handling much safer. This small step makes a big difference in the final presentation of your Chicken Shish Kebab Plate.

Preheat your grill to medium-high heat. This gives you the perfect sear without overcooking the insides. Cook the kebabs for 6 to 7 minutes per side. The chicken is done when it is cooked through and the vegetables have those beautiful grill marks.

How to Assemble and Cook Your Chicken Shish Kebab Plate

First, soak the wooden skewers in water for 20 minutes to prevent burning, then thread the chicken and vegetables onto them. I like to alternate the colors to make the skewers look as good as they taste. A tight weave holds everything together on the grill.

Next, whisk the olive oil, lemon juice, and spice blend in a bowl, then coat the skewers evenly. Make sure every piece of chicken and vegetable gets a loving coat of that marinade. This is where the flavor starts to build.

Now, preheat the grill to medium-high heat, then cook the kebabs for 6 to 7 minutes per side until the chicken is cooked through. Watch for the juices to run clear and the veggies to soften slightly. Let the kebabs rest for 5 minutes before serving.

Finally, arrange the kebabs on a plate with your favorite Mediterranean sides. A squeeze of fresh lemon makes all the difference. This Chicken Shish Kebab Plate is a complete meal in every sense.

Easy Swaps for Your Chicken Shish Kebab Plate Dinner

If you don’t have red bell pepper, any sweet pepper will work well. For a different take on a grilled chicken skewers experience, you can try using cherry tomatoes instead. Just be sure to thread them securely.

To make your Chicken Shish Kebab Plate even more keto-friendly, you can add extra zucchini and onion. A dollop of tzatziki on the side adds creaminess without carbs. This dish is naturally a gluten-free dinner, so it suits many dietary needs.

If you are out of a specific spice blend, make your own with dried oregano, garlic powder, and a pinch of paprika. You can also swap the chicken for beef if you want a richer flavor, though the chicken thighs remain my favorite. This easy kebab recipe is very forgiving with swaps.

Common Mistakes When Making Chicken Shish Kebab Plates

One common mistake is skipping the skewer soak. This leads to burnt wood and dry chicken. Always soak your wooden skewers for the full 20 minutes before threading them.

Another error is cutting the vegetables too large or too small. Uniform pieces ensure everything cooks evenly on the grill. If the chicken is cut into tiny cubes, it will dry out before the onions soften.

Overcrowding the grill is also a problem. Give your kebabs space so they sear properly rather than steam. This helps achieve that signature char on a true Chicken Shish Kebab Plate.

How to Store and Reheat Chicken Shish Kebab Leftovers

Let the kebabs cool completely before storing. Place them in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to three days. This keeps the grilled chicken skewers fresh and safe.

To reheat, use a grill pan or your oven on a low temperature. High heat can dry out the chicken, so a gentle warm-up is best. You can also enjoy the leftovers cold in a salad for a quick, healthy dinner.

Do not leave the kebabs at room temperature for more than two hours. Food safety is just as important as flavor. Proper storage ensures your next meal is just as delicious as the first.

Ingredients
  

Main Ingredients
  • 1.5 lb boneless chicken thighs cut into chunks
  • 1 large red bell pepper cut into chunks
  • 1 large zucchini sliced
  • 1 large red onion cut into wedges
  • 3 tbsp olive oil
  • 2 tsp lemon juice
  • 1 tbsp Mediterranean spice blend like oregano, paprika, garlic

Equipment

  • Grill or Grill Pan
  • Wooden Skewers
  • Large bowl
  • Cutting Board

Method
 

  1. Soak wooden skewers in water for 20 minutes to prevent burning, then thread chicken and vegetables onto them.
  2. Whisk olive oil, lemon juice, and spice blend in a bowl, then coat skewers evenly.
  3. Preheat grill to medium-high heat, then cook kebabs for 6-7 minutes per side until chicken is cooked through.
  4. Let kebabs rest for 5 minutes, then arrange on a plate with your favorite Mediterranean sides.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I substitute the chicken thighs for chicken breast in a chicken shish kebab plate?

Yes, boneless chicken breast works well but may dry out faster. Reduce grilling time by 1-2 minutes per side and marinate briefly for moisture. The plate will still be flavorful with the same spices.

How do I store leftover chicken shish kebab plate?

Store kebabs and vegetables in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. Keep skewers assembled or remove food for easier storage. Reheat gently to maintain texture.

Can I make this chicken shish kebab plate ahead of time?

Yes, marinate and thread the skewers up to 24 hours in advance. Refrigerate until ready to grill for fresh flavor. Cook just before serving for best results.

What is the best way to reheat chicken shish kebab plate?

Reheat in a grill pan or oven at 350°F for 5-7 minutes until warmed through. Avoid the microwave to prevent sogginess. A quick char on the grill can revive the edges.

What sides pair well with a chicken shish kebab plate?

Serve with Mediterranean salad, quinoa, or pita for a balanced meal. Hummus and tzatziki add creaminess and tang. Roasted potatoes also complement the grilled flavors.
